Transaction 561c393e061649d1686292f34051e9d469da33e21b974aedd204cf115c209c83
1 Input
1 Output
-
561c393e061649d1686292f34051e9d469da33e21b974aedd204cf115c209c83:0
- value
- 177786
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 24ae6d7b105bd8e9022f86f14f5d46318ee3f0c8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14LxHMRWmDkz4vusyUcNRQK2BGTPX7Zw4J